How much do client program manager j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for client program manager in Mount Holly, NJ is $54.85,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$36.59 and $70.43 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

How does a client program manager typically collaborate with internal teams to ensure client satisfaction?

Client Program Managers act as key liaisons between clients and various internal departments, such as sales, operations, and product development. They facilitate regular meetings to align project goals, address client feedback, and resolve any issues that arise during program execution. By fostering clear communication and cross-functional teamwork, Client Program Managers help ensure that deliverables meet client expectations while staying on schedule and within budget.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a client program man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Client Program Manager, you need strong project management abilities, organizational skills, and experience in client relationship management, often backed by a relevant degree and industry experience. Familiarity with project management software (like Asana, Jira, or MS Project) and certifications such as PMP or CAPM are commonly required. Excellent communication, problem-solving, and leadership abilities help you build trust with clients and manage cross-functional teams. These skills ensure successful program delivery, client satisfaction, and the ability to navigate complex project requirements.

What is the difference between Client Program Manager vs Project Coordinator?

AspectClient Program ManagerProject Coordinator
CredentialsTypically requires a bachelor's degree, PMP or similar certifications often preferredUsually requires a bachelor's degree; certifications are optional
Work EnvironmentManages multiple projects and client relationships, often in corporate or consulting settingsSupports project teams by coordinating tasks, often in office or on-site environments
Employer & Industry UsageCommon in consulting, IT, marketing, and service industriesWidely used across industries for project support roles

The Client Program Manager oversees multiple client projects, focusing on strategic management and client satisfaction, while the Project Coordinator handles day-to-day project tasks and coordination. Both roles require strong organizational skills, but the Program Manager has a broader scope and more strategic responsibilities.

What does a client program manager do?

A client program manager oversees the planning, execution, and delivery of projects for clients, ensuring they meet scope, budget, and timeline requirements. They coordinate between internal teams and clients, manage stakeholder expectations, and utilize project management tools to track progress and resolve issues.

Job description

The Associate Program Manager (APM) will lead the implementation and operations of a residential energy efficiency program and community outreach efforts. The APM is responsible for meeting energy savings goals while staying within budget. This includes supervising the local internal team, working with external partners and community action agencies and organization, and managing the relationship with the utility client(s) and/or prime contractors.

The ideal candidate is an experienced and self-directed leader with a background in operations and program management. Financial acumen, client management, and relationship building experience is required. Strong interpersonal skills are a must. A passion for energy efficiency and the clean energy field is strongly desired.


D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ES

Oversee the day-to-day operations of an energy efficiency program(s) to ensure program success. Forecast, track, and deliver portfolio level budgets and energy savings targets and performance. Manage program initiatives including tracking milestones and deliverables, budget and financial management, reporting needs, client relationship, and monitoring program progress.

Manage the internal team and operational procedures to ensure program is succeeding including overall team management, facilitating meetings, developing status reports, performing operations reviews and tracking key performance indicators (i.e., KPIs) including customer satisfaction targets. Response and resolve customer inquiries in a timely manner. Implement cost-effective solutions and incorporate continuous improvement.

Effectively communicate with internal departments, including, but not limited to, Marketing, Finance, Data, Engineering, and Talent Management, to ensure projects are appropriately funded, resourced, and targeted to exceed client expectations. Ability to handle communication with a Detroit corporate office needed.


QUALIFICATIONS

Bachelor's degree and 5 years of experience in project management, customer service, and/or energy efficiency. Minimum of 3 years' experience effectively leading, motivating, mentoring, and developing teams.

Embrace the core values of a diverse organization.

Strong verbal, written and listening communication skills. Proficient in effective communication at all organizational levels, including upward to Senior Leadership, downward to team members, and across to peers and other departments.

Strong financial acumen with proven experience managing P&L and/or departmental budgets is required.

Strong organizational skills and attention to detail.

Ability to analyze, interpret and synthesize data and information along with strong computer skills in Microsoft Office, especially Excel.

Ability to pass a background check and drug test.
